The Chicago, Rock Island and Pacific Railroad (CRI&P RR) (RI, ROCK) was a Class 1 USA Railroad. It was also known as the Rock Island Line, or, in its final years, The Rock. The Rock had trackage in Arkansas, Colorado, Illinois, Iowa, Kansas, Louisiana, Minnesota, Missouri, Nebraska, New Mexico, Oklahoma, South Dakota, Tennessee, and Texas. A once great Railroad, praised in song and print, it failed to reorganize or merge during the 1960's-70's and, sadly, was liquidated in 1980.
